Teenager accidentally killed by 9-year-old playing with gun: Police


A 9-year-old boy accidentally killed a 15-year-old girl while playing with a gun on her family’s porch Saturday in Baltimore, according to police.

When the firearm was accidentally discharged, Nykayia Strawder, 15, was shot in the head, and the boy fled the scene, per police. Records indicate that the weapon was registered to an adult who is related to the 9-year-old and works as a security guard, police said.

“Investigators spoke to several witnesses at the scene who informed them that the 9-year-old male was playing with a loaded handgun when it accidentally discharged, striking the [victim] in the head,” Baltimore police explained.

Due to his age, the 9-year-old cannot be charged with a crime under state law, but authorities will investigate the matter. Police are also collaborating with the state attorney’s office and may bring forth some charges related to the incident, but they did not specify who might face charges.

The teenager’s great aunt, Donyette McCray, claimed the boy had fought with Strawder’s brother on at least two occasions prior to the incident and carried the gun to Strawder’s family home.

“He needs to be accountable for his actions,” McCray said in an interview with CBS Baltimore. “I don’t have my baby. … She will never, ever be back.”

Police said the loaded weapon “accidentally discharged.”

Strawder is the fifth teenager to be fatally shot in Edmondson Village this year, the outlet said. A vigil will be held for the teenager near where she was killed on Tuesday at 6:30 p.m. local time.
